"Everybody is taking their boyfriends so I'm not going, I don't want to be that girl." What girl? A girl who is comfortable enough to accompany her friends and their partners to an activity that is probably fun with or without a significant other? This fall make it a point to not miss out on all the cute activities just because you don't have a guy. Be the girl that is fun and happy with herself and doesn't mind hopping in on an adventure your friends and their significant others have invited you on. Incase you really oppose the idea of hanging out with your friends and their guys here are plenty of fall activities you don't need a boy to accompany you on, friends work much better anyways.

1. Visit the Fair

Guys winning prizes for girls is so over rated. Like come on who wants to carry an overly large cheap teddy bear around with you all day while you try to ride rides and eat food. Also where is that neon colored bear going to sit in your overly crowded room once you get it home? Not to mention fair games are rigged and expensive. If I'm spending money on something at the fair its going to be the food. Trust me I know from experience you don't need boys to eat food with, friends work just as well!

2. Paint/ Carve Pumpkins

Let me be the one to break it to all of the sappy romantics out there, guys don't like carving pumpkins. They don't think it's cute or fun and they really don't care how festive it is. They are doing it to please all of y'all who won't stop harping on it. So if you do want to carve or paint a pumpkin your girlfriends are the best people to do it with because more than likely you aren't forcing them to, they actually want to participate.

3. Watch the 13 Nights of Halloween

Lucky for you it doesn't start until Wednesday so here is your warning. Make sure you have the TV on Freeform (previously known as abc family) every night for a good halloween story. Forget needing anyone to watch these movies with. I mean sure its great to have friends to come over and enjoy them with but I mean if you've had a long day and you want to fall asleep on the couch with your hand in the popcorn bowl there's no shame in it. Sometimes you just need some time to relax. This is an excuse to relax for 13 nights.

4. Have a fall photos shoot (Mccall and friends)

Friends are usually more permanent than boys when your young. Why not have a photo shoot with the people who are going to be around a lot longer than some guy. You will cherish the memories captured in a few shots. You can never have too many good pictures with your girls trust me.

5. Visit a haunted house

I don't know about you but I want someone who is going too scream equally as loud as me when they are scared. I don't need a guy to pretend to be brave with me. I need someone to admit they are as scared as I am and someone who is going to squeeze my hand as hard as I am going to squeeze theirs.

6. Go Hiking or Exploring

It's that time of year where it finally feels good enough to get outside and be adventurous. Load up on the spur of the moment and go hiking, visit a spot you've never been to or just go outside and enjoy all the beauty God has placed on this earth.

7. Build a Fire and Roast Some Marshmallows

Nothing welcomes fall back around like a camp fire and some s'mores. You can forget the diet for one night and splurge on this delicious fall treat! The term "Treat Yo Self" can be applied in this case. If you have a boyfriend you are probably trying (key word) to keep your body in shape and look good. For those of us who could careless and have no one to impress eat an extra s'mores on that note.
